Why Low Fees Matter When Selling Ethereum in Brasilia

Selling Ethereum in Brazil’s capital requires smart fee management. High gas fees can slash your profits by 10-30%, especially during network congestion. As Brasilia’s crypto adoption grows, understanding fee optimization becomes crucial for traders and investors. This guide reveals practical strategies to maximize your ETH sale value while navigating local regulations.

Step-by-Step: Selling Ethereum with Minimal Fees

  1. Choose a Low-Fee Exchange: Select platforms like Binance or Mercado Bitcoin offering 0.1% trading fees for Brazilians
  2. Time Your Transaction: Sell during off-peak hours (10PM-6AM BRT) when Ethereum network activity drops 40%
  3. Adjust Gas Settings: Set “medium” priority in wallets like MetaMask to avoid overpaying
  4. Use P2P Marketplaces: Platforms like LocalCryptos enable direct BRL trades with near-zero fees
  5. Withdraw via Pix: Select instant Pix transfers to avoid 1-3% bank withdrawal fees

Top 3 Low-Fee Platforms in Brasilia

  • Binance Brazil: 0.1% spot trading fee + free Pix deposits. Use BNB for 25% fee discount
  • Mercado Bitcoin: 0.3% taker fee + BRL 3.90 Pix withdrawal. Ideal for large transactions
  • LocalCryptos P2P: 0.25% escrow fee only. Supports cash meetups in Asa Sul

Pro Tips to Slash Ethereum Selling Fees

  • Bundle transactions using Layer 2 solutions like Polygon
  • Monitor gas prices with Etherscan’s tracker before selling
  • Swap ETH for stablecoins during low-fee periods, sell later
  • Avoid weekends when gas fees spike 50% on average
  • Use exchange-native tokens (e.g., BNB) for additional discounts

Understanding Ethereum Gas Fees

Gas fees are payments for processing transactions on Ethereum. Measured in gwei (1 ETH = 1 billion gwei), fees fluctuate based on:
1. Network demand
2. Transaction complexity
3. Processing speed priority
Brasilia sellers should target fees under 30 gwei for optimal savings.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

Q: What’s the cheapest way to sell ETH for BRL in Brasilia?
A: P2P platforms like LocalCryptos offer the lowest fees (0.25%), followed by Binance with BNB discounts.

Q: Are crypto sales taxable in Brazil?
A: Yes. Profits over BRL 35,000/year face 15-22.5% capital gains tax. Always declare transactions to Receita Federal.

Q: Can I avoid gas fees completely?
A> No, but using Layer 2 solutions or exchange internal transfers can reduce fees by up to 90%.

Q: How fast are Pix withdrawals in Brasilia?
A: Most exchanges process Pix transfers to Banco do Brasil or Nubank accounts within 10 minutes.
